Full name: | Vivian John Woodward |
Born: | 3rd June 1879, Kennington, Surrey, England |
Died: | 31st January 1954, Ealing, Middlesex, England |
Other Sports: | Football (centre forward) for England, England Amateurs, Clacton Town, Tottenham Hotspur and Chelsea. Plus captained Great Britian to two Gold medals at the 1908 and 1912 Olympics |
Biography: | Captain in the 17th Battalion, Middlesex Regiment |
Occupation: | Architect, designed the main stand at the Antwerp Stadium, used for the 1920 Olympics |
Teams: | Essex Second XI (Miscellaneous: 1902-1903); South London (Miscellaneous: 1911) |
